13 COVERS: A Fiery CARL BURGOS Birthday Celebration

The original Human Torch’s creator was born 107 years ago…

By PETER BOSCH

Most comics fans know Carl Burgos was the creator of the original Human Torch, way back in Marvel Comics #1 (Oct. 1939), but many people are unaware of anything else he drew. I think his most polished period was during the 1950s when he was drawing a lot of genres for Atlas Comics (later Marvel).

For this birthday salute — Burgos was born 107 years ago this week on April 18, 1916, as Max Finkelstein — here are 13 superb covers from the end of the Golden Age to the early Silver Age:
